Might be a longshot here considering the parts/production may vary, but I am trying to fix up an early 70s Shobud Maverick (the kind with the natural finish, not the brown wrap) and it came to me without the wing nuts to fasten the pedal rack to the legs. Would anybody happen to know the proper thread size and pitch to order replacement wing nuts for these things?

I know I should probably take it to a mom and pop hardware store to get it measured, but I'm just trying to save myself a trip. Anyone got any insight?

Probably a 1/4-20. But I would recommend getting these plastic knob type nuts. Hardware store should have them as well as Amazon. I find these easier to tighten and loosen that regular wing nuts. The are also easier to find if you drop one.
